La Nación, a prominent Costa Rican newspaper, posted several updates on September 4, 2025, covering topics ranging from waste management solutions in Costa Rica to the discovery of a missing person and upcoming astronomical events.

In a tweet at 17:44 UTC, La Nación highlighted possible strategies for addressing waste issues in Costa Rica. The post stated: “#LNSoluciones Existen al menos 3 soluciones al gran problema de residuos que sufre Costa Rica: explicamos cuáles y cómo funcionan: https://t.co/KDXoZKcsJ5” (September 4, 2025).

Later that day, at 17:55 UTC, La Nación reported on the outcome of a search operation involving Rodrigo Badilla. The tweet read: “Rodrigo Badilla, desaparecido en Pico Blanco, fue hallado sin vida este jueves https://t.co/NWG5aW8KRM” (September 4, 2025).

Shortly after, at 17:56 UTC, the newspaper provided information about astronomical phenomena visible from the United States during September. The post stated: “Estos eventos astronómicos se podrán ver desde Estados Unidos en setiembre 2025 https://t.co/3WNgyKUON5” (September 4, 2025).

La Nación has long served as one of Costa Rica’s leading sources for national news and analysis.
